Beloved family dog inspires Altadena’s first fully rebuilt house after devastating Eaton Fire

Ted Koerner and his beloved golden retriever, Daisy May, just settled back into their home after it’s been fully rebuilt for the first time since the Eaton Fire. The single‑story, 2,160‑square‑foot house was completed in just a little over four months—thanks to Koerner’s fierce determination to get his 13‑year‑old dog back under her own roof.

On the day he finally received the certificate of occupancy from LA County Supervisor Kathryn Barger, Koerner told The Post how much Daisy means to him. “She eats Atlantic salmon every day and drinks mountain spring water that costs $3.50 a bottle, every day of her life,” he said. “She is that important to me, she has saved me many times and I consider her to be a living angel.”

When the fires forced him to evacuate, Koerner remembered that the most precious thing he could take was a couple of framed photos of Daisy when she was two. He also had old oil paintings by Disney illustrators and bronze sculptures of the dog, but those were lost to the flames. All that remained was a chimney and a pile of rubble when construction began again.

The new home—three bedrooms, two bathrooms, an attached garage, and a patio—feels like a far cry from the tiny hotel room he and Daisy had to share while they were displaced. “It’s a huge adjustment. The big key is we’re home,” Koerner said. “I lay down on the floor with her like normal every morning, step outside and put our feet in the wet grass. And there isn’t anyone else here; it’s like being in Yellowstone National Park.” He added, “Everyone helped make this happen. Now we’re actually home, and we did it.”

County officials expect several more homes to be finished soon, and Koerner’s story is highlighted as a hopeful example of resilience after the blaze.
